Removable peel-and-stick horse wallpapers offer renters flexibility and make experimenting with placement risk-free.Material selection is just as crucial as color or design. Vinyl wallpapers are highly durable, easily wipe-clean, and resistant to humidity, making them ideal for bathrooms, mudrooms, or kitchens. Textile-based wallpapers bring a tactile, plush feel—consider them when you want to add sense of depth and coziness to bedrooms or libraries. For questions about standards, consult resources like the U.S. Green Building Council (USGBC).Balance wallpaper with natural light and avoid large blocks of dark wallpaper in north-facing or poorly lit spaces.When in doubt, order samples before committing to a full installation to check colors and scale in your unique environment.FAQQ: What is the best way to install horse wallpaper for walls? A: For traditional wallpaper, use a premium adhesive and a smoothing tool for a bubble-free finish. Peel-and-stick wallpapers are easier—clean and dry the wall completely before starting, and peel slowly for repositioning as needed. For either method, always follow the product manufacturer’s instructions.Q: Can horse wallpaper be used in high-moisture areas? A: Yes—just be sure to select a vinyl or moisture-rated wallpaper. Avoid using paper or textile wallpapers in bathrooms or laundry rooms unless they are certified for wet areas.Q: What wallpaper design works best in a small room? A: Pick pale backgrounds and dynamic, light patterns. Look for wallpapers that depict horses in motion to “open” the space visually. Bold designs should be limited to one feature wall.Q: Is horse wallpaper safe for kids’ rooms? A: Most modern wallpapers are low-VOC and safe, but look for certifications or consult the manufacturer if allergies or sensitivities are a concern.Q: How do I clean and maintain horse wallpaper? A: Gently dust with a dry microfiber cloth. For vinyl wallpapers, wipe with a damp (not wet) sponge. Avoid abrasive cleaners to prevent damage.Ready to bring the wild beauty of horses into your home?
